A wonderful view on what education is and how children can come by it naturally, with a bit of guidance, and still enjoy their childhood. A definite must before you start homeschooling, it will make your journey much more enjoyable, less stressful and successful for both yourself and your child. I didn't discover it until after I had taught my children for a couple of years. Those years were frustrating and tearful because I was trying to recreate the classroom (designed for a multitude of children) rather than exploring the freedom of learning in my home and town.
